Thomson has brought its JioTele OS to India’s 32-inch smart TV market. The 32-inch JIO Tele OS TV has many cool features, like voice search in several languages, AI-driven content discovery that is intended for Indian viewers, and separate modes for sports, sound, and music.
The new 32-inch Thomson JIO Tele OS TVs come with a price tag of Rs 9,499. The device is currently available for purchase via Flipkart in the country.
The Thomson 32-inch QLED 32TJHQ002 model, with its bezel-less QLED panel and HD-ready resolution, represents substantial developments. It has a brightness of 350 nits and supports HDR, which together aim to improve the entire viewing experience.
The device’s core is an Amlogic processor, which works with 1GB of RAM and 8GB of internal storage to provide effective functioning. The television has a voice-enabled remote that can recognise several Indian languages. Notably, this remote includes special shortcut keys that allow users to quickly access popular streaming platforms like Netflix, JioCinema, Jio Hotstar, and YouTube, streamlining the viewing experience and ensuring customer convenience.

Thomson is expanding its relationship with the Jio digital ecosystem with the debut of a new device, a television running the JioTele OS. This smart television gives consumers access to over 400 free live TV channels and 300 JioGames. It also offers a varied array of global and regional over-the-top (OTT) platforms available through the Jio Store. Notably, the platform contains AI-driven content recommendations to improve the user experience, as well as a dedicated sports mode that caters to consumers’ growing interest in live sports and personalised content discovery on connected televisions.

The Thomson 32-inch QLED model features 36W stereo box speakers that provide surround sound capabilities. It offers various sound settings designed for diverse viewing experiences, such as standard, movie, sport, and music. The connectivity options are numerous, including dual-band Wi-Fi and Bluetooth support. Users can connect various devices via its two HDMI ports, which have Audio Return Channel (ARC) and Consumer Electronics Control (CEC), as well as two USB ports and an optical digital audio output. This range of connectivity options allows for the integration of external speakers, headphones, and gaming devices, which improves the overall multimedia experience.
